How Our Hardwood Floor Water Extraction Process Works
When water damage occurs, every minute counts.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your hardwood floors are restored to their original condition. Don’t risk further damage by trying to handle it yourself. Our process involves:
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will arrive on-site to assess the extent of the damage and create a customized plan to extract the water and dry your hardwood floors. We’ll work with you to find out the best course of action.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ring a successful restoration.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our team will extract as much water as possible from your hardwood floors. This step is critical in preventing warping and buckling.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
After the water has been extracted, our team will use industrial-grade dehumidifiers to dry your hardwood floors. This step is essential in preventing mold and mildew growth. We’ll monitor the drying process to ensure your floors are completely dry and free of moisture.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ting
Once the drying process is complete, our team will thoroughly clean and disinfect your hardwood floors to remove any remaining moisture and prevent future damage. This step is crucial in maintaining the health and safety of your home.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
After the cleaning and disinfecting process,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your hardwood floors are restored to their original condition. We’ll address any remaining issues and make any necessary touch-ups. You’ll be left with beautifully restored hardwood floors that look and feel like new.

Hardwood Floor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) | Yes | No | DIY cleaning and drying should be enough. |
| Large water spill (over 10 gallons) |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are required to prevent further damage. |
| Water damage affecting multiple rooms |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ary to ensure thorough drying and restoration. |
| Water damage caused by a burst pipe |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ary to ensure safe and proper repairs. |
| Water damage affecting subfloor or foundation | No | Yes | Professional help is necessary to ensure structural integrity and prevent further damage. |

Hardwood Floor Water Extraction Cost In Londonderry, NH
The cost of Hardwood Floor Water Extraction in Londonderry, NH,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Get a free estimate to find out the cost of your project.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, equipment needed, and duration of drying process. |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area and type of cleaning products needed. |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$50 – $200 | Size of affected area and complexity of repairs. |
| Total Cost | $850 – $4,200 | Combination of above services and factors affecting cost. |
